I've managed to fix most of the problems on my Kawai SX-210,
still one has persisted - for every 8th note that is assigned,
the VCF EG won't work. That means that the Attack and Decay
(and I guess also the the Sustain and Release) won't respond for any
8th note that is assigned.
Which path should I look for ? I thought I5 or I6 may be wrong...
